Investigators probe site for cause of D.C. crash

Federal officials continue to search for the cause of Monday's Red Line train crash in Washington, D.C., and are beginning to piece together the events surrounding the crash that injured 80 and killed nine. Investigators are currently examining everything from track conditions and train signals to maintenance and train control systems.
